Responsibilities
- Conduct detailed research and comprehensive analysis on the specific customer’s business imperatives and challenges to drive demand generation.
- Develop territory and account plans, leveraging all assets available (e.g. lines of service, marketing events, delivery resources) that represent pipeline growth and business opportunities.
- Build strong internal relationships with license/cloud sales, alliance partners, services delivery, and product management.
- Manage the revenue of your territory and all programs you sell to your customers.
- Play a key role on program governance of key accounts in your territory.
- Build deep consultative relationships with your customers by getting an intimate understanding of their business challenges.
- Be an expert in sales execution by understanding the customer’s decision‑making process and developing relationships with key decision makers and progressing deals through the sales cycle.
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in sales or business development activities including generation and management of opportunities, bids, deal closure and relationship management.
- Industry experience and/or with Federal Government.
- Understanding and experience with Cloud implementation methodologies.
- Experience with Cloud Governance and Execution.
- SAP product and prior enterprise business application software or implementation experience is preferred.
- Prior sales experience desired. Familiar methodologies that build and qualify health pipeline multiples. Demonstrates consistent bookings and revenue achievement.
- Ability to project a professional presence while preparing and conducting presentations to customers during all phases of the relationship.
- Possess understanding of key negotiation terms and conditions and general understanding of contractual structures for complex consulting engagements.
- Ability to adapt and function effectively and independently in a fast‑paced, changing environment.
